“Pagio Gallery is a well curated collection of work by some very talented local artists. The proprietor (Paola Giordano) showcases her one-of-a-kind and gorgeous jewelry in a serene and eclectic space that lends to a unique shopping experience. You can tell Paola took her time to create an atmosphere where one can both take in and bring home a great piece of artistry. There truly is something for everyone. The gallery carries the adept work of local wood carvers, ceramicists, illustrators, painters, along with handcrafted soaps and fragrances. Pagio Gallery is a great addition to the local art community and just another reason to visit this thriving enclave in Oyster Bay.”
